Everton Eyes Upset Win Against Arsenal

Everton manager Brian Sorensen has described the beginning of the season as "tough" but expresses hope for a better position heading into the winter break. The team recently ended Chelsea's extensive unbeaten streak, securing a vital three points that significantly boosted morale.

Sorensen acknowledged the initial struggles and the need for tactical adjustments, noting that the team has found a more consistent rhythm. He praised his players' determination in the Chelsea match and their ability to overcome various challenges throughout the season.

Looking ahead, Everton will host Arsenal at Goodison Park. Sorensen is optimistic about causing another upset and believes a win would position them well for the remainder of the season, emphasizing the team's unity and resilience.
